Local Area
Iver Village is a quaint and charming village located in Buckinghamshire, England. It is situated just off the M4 and M25 motorways, providing excellent transport links to London and other parts of the country. The village itself has a rich history and boasts several local amenities, including shops, restaurants, and pubs. There are also several schools in the area, making it an ideal location for families. Additionally, the village is within close proximity to the picturesque Colne Valley Regional Park and Black Park Country Park, offering stunning natural landscapes and recreational opportunities.
